What led to the resignation of Haiti's Prime Minister amidst gang violence?
Prime Minister Ariel Henry resigned amidst ongoing gang violence in Haiti, citing the need to address the country's crisis and pave the way for stability. The escalating gang violence and challenges in maintaining law and order likely played a significant role in his decision to step down.

Who has been appointed as the new Prime Minister of Haiti?
Fritz BĂ©lizaire, a former sports minister, has been appointed as the new Prime Minister of Haiti following the resignation of Ariel Henry. BĂ©lizaire's appointment comes at a critical time when Haiti is seeking leadership to address the challenges posed by gang violence and political instability.
